Команда позволяет получить кассовый чек по реквизитам, которые есть в составе QR-кода на печатной форме чека. Перед выполнением запроса аутентифицируйтесь на online.sbis.ru.
Метод: GET
Адрес запроса: https://api.sbis.ru/ofd/v1/storage/
Параметры запроса
Параметр | Тип, формат | Описание | |
Параметры пути | |||
storageID* | String | Регистрационный номер ФН | |
Параметры строки | |||
docNum* | String | Номер фискального документа | |
fiscalSign* | String | Фискальный признак документа | |
docDate* | String YYYY-MM-DDThh:mm:ss | Дата документа |
Схема ответа
В ответе возвращается кассовый чек.
Пример запроса
GET https://api.sbis.ru/ofd/v1/storage/9286001610201801/doc?docNum=477&fiscalSign=3919020101&docDate=2022-03-20T04:40:00 HTTP/1.1
Content-Type: application/json; charset=utf-8
Cookie: sid=008c706c-00bd63aa-eeba-ed5f61c700aaefdb
Пример ответа
{
"receipt": {
"receiptCode": 3,
"receiveDateTime": "2022-03-20T04:40:42",
"buyerAddress": "+8-961-974-7909",
"dateTime": 1647751242,
"userInn": "2145492416",
"totalSum": 163657,
"operator": "Сурмина М.C.",
"cashTotalSum": 163657,
"kktRegId": "0000000002030160",
"shiftNumber": 67,
"fiscalDocumentNumber": 477,
"fiscalDriveNumber": "9286001610201801",
"requestNumber": 2,
"user": "ТП №2 \"Б. Йага\"",
"operationType": 1,
"taxationType": 2,
"items": [
{
"quantity": 1,
"name": "Апельсин",
"sum": 20020,
"price": 20020,
"barcode": "2308603675044",
"nds": 1,
"ndsSum": 3336,
"productType": 1,
"paymentType": 4
},
{
"quantity": 1,
"name": "Сахар",
"sum": 10010,
"price": 10010,
"barcode": "2260411815350",
"nds": 2,
"ndsSum": 910,
"productType": 1,
"paymentType": 4
},
{
"quantity": 1,
"name": "Салат",
"sum": 12012,
"price": 12012,
"barcode": "2905066159007",
"nds": 3,
"ndsSum": 2002,
"productType": 1,
"paymentType": 4
},
{
"quantity": 1,
"name": "Огурец",
"sum": 11011,
"price": 11011,
"barcode": "2315410237204",
"nds": 4,
"ndsSum": 1001,
"productType": 1,
"paymentType": 4
},
{
"quantity": 1,
"name": "Крупа",
"sum": 60099,
"price": 60099,
"barcode": "2210565244018",
"nds": 5,
"ndsSum": 60099,
"productType": 1,
"paymentType": 4
},
{
"quantity": 1,
"name": "Витамины",
"sum": 50505,
"price": 50505,
"barcode": "2436471271249",
"nds": 6,
"ndsSum": 50505,
"productType": 1,
"paymentType": 4
}
],
"fiscalSign": 3919020101,
"ecashTotalSum": 0,
"nds18": 3336,
"nds10": 910,
"nds0": 60099,
"ndsNo": 50505,
"ndsCalculated18": 2002,
"ndsCalculated10": 1001,
"fiscalDocumentFormatVer": 2,
"prepaidSum": 0,
"creditSum": 0,
"provisionSum": 0
}
}
Нашли неточность? Выделите текст с ошибкой и нажмите ctrl + enter.